Black Wireless (a Red Pocket GSMA brand) is offering 180-Day No-Contract Prepaid Wireless Plan (10GB 4G LTE per month) on sale for $90
Details:- 180-Day Prepaid Plan for $90
- Includes 10 GB of High Speed data every 30 days for 180 days, unlimited 128 Kbps speeds thereafter
- Unlimited Talk
- Unlimited Texts
Kit includes:- 1x GSMA (AT&T) Triple-Cut SIM
Required:- Any AT&T-compatible or unlocked GSM handset

Can't really tell what the price will be after intro pricing ends.
1 month $30
6 month $15 (intro price)
12 month $24
Can't find much information about the company. Seems sketchy.
edit:
https://www.blackwirele
Not sure if other NVMO have this policy...
from TOS
"The mobile phone number used on our service is and will remain our property. If you cancel your service or your account is deactivated, we may give the mobile phone number to another customer without notice (unless you transfer the mobile phone number to another telecommunications provider in accordance with applicable regulations). We may also change your mobile phone number at any time, although we will notify you prior to any change."

They said that your renewal price will depend on the promotion available at the time of renewal - existing customers qualify for promotional pricing, according to the rep.
Worst case scenario, you'll pay somewhere between $24 and $30/mo for your 6 month renewal - or a flat $30 if you start to pay monthly.
